top of page

Henson Construction Group

Public·9 members
Ethan Williams
Ethan Williams

AlphaControls v14.21 Stable (D5-D10.3/BCB6-BCB10.3) Retail - Tutorial


AlphaControls V14.16 Stable (D5-D10.3 BCB6-BCB10.3) Retail: A Comprehensive Review




If you are a Delphi or C++ Builder developer who wants to create modern-looking user interfaces with various features and effects, you might have heard of AlphaControls. This is a software package that provides a set of components for your applications, such as buttons, edits, lists, grids, menus, toolbars, panels, forms, skins, and more.




AlphaControls V14.16 Stable (D5-D10.3 BCB6-BCB10.3) Retail


DOWNLOAD: https://www.google.com/url?q=https%3A%2F%2Fvittuv.com%2F2ul1lB&sa=D&sntz=1&usg=AOvVaw2TXAy8guTEILds9tQbsLGK



In this article, we will review AlphaControls V14.16 Stable (D5-D10.3 BCB6-BCB10.3) Retail, which is the latest version of this software package as of June 2023. We will cover what are AlphaControls, how to install them, how to use them, how to update them, and some frequently asked questions about them.


By the end of this article, you will have a clear understanding of what AlphaControls can do for you and your applications, and whether you should buy them or not.


What are AlphaControls?




AlphaControls are a set of components for Delphi and C++ Builder applications that allow developers to create modern-looking user interfaces with various features and effects.


A brief history of AlphaControls




AlphaControls were first released in 2001 by Sergey Grischenko, a Russian software developer skins to your components, such as buttons, edits, lists, grids, menus, toolbars, panels, forms, and more. Skins are graphical files that define the appearance and behavior of the components. You can choose from hundreds of predefined skins, or create your own using the SkinEditor tool that comes with AlphaControls.


  • Effects: You can apply different effects to your components, such as shadows, glows, gradients, blurs, reflections, animations, and more. Effects can enhance the visual appeal and functionality of your user interfaces. You can customize the parameters of the effects, such as color, size, angle, speed, transparency, and more.



  • Styles: You can apply different styles to your components, such as flat, 3D, glass, metallic, office, vista, and more. Styles are predefined sets of properties that define the look and feel of the components. You can choose from dozens of predefined styles, or create your own using the StyleManager tool that comes with AlphaControls.



  • Themes: You can apply different themes to your applications, such as dark, light, blue, green, red, and more. Themes are predefined sets of skins and styles that define the overall appearance and behavior of your applications. You can choose from several predefined themes, or create your own using the ThemeEditor tool that comes with AlphaControls.



The benefits of using AlphaControls




AlphaControls offer many benefits for you and your applications, such as:



  • Easy to use: You can easily add AlphaControls to your applications using the component palette or the form designer. You can also easily change the properties and events of the components using the object inspector or the code editor. You do not need to write any complex code or use any external libraries to use AlphaControls.



  • Flexible to customize: You can customize every aspect of AlphaControls using the tools and options that come with them. You can create your own skins, effects, styles, and themes using the editors. You can also modify the existing ones or import new ones from the online gallery. You can also use the properties and events of the components to fine-tune their appearance and behavior.



  • Compatible with different versions: You can use AlphaControls with different versions of Delphi and C++ Builder, from 5 to 10.3 Rio. You do not need to worry about compatibility issues or migration problems when using AlphaControls. You can also use AlphaControls with different platforms, such as Windows 32-bit and 64-bit.



  • High-performance and low-resource: You can use AlphaControls without affecting the performance or resource consumption of your applications. AlphaControls are optimized for speed and efficiency, using native GDI+ graphics and smart caching techniques. AlphaControls do not require any additional DLLs or OCXs to run.



  • Professional and modern: You can use AlphaControls to create professional and modern user interfaces for your applications. AlphaControls follow the latest trends and standards in user interface design, such as transparency,



The activation process for AlphaControls




After installing AlphaControls, you need to activate them using a license key that you can purchase from the official website or the online gallery. The license key will allow you to use AlphaControls for one year, and you can renew it every year. Here are the steps to activate AlphaControls:



  • Open your Delphi or C++ Builder IDE and select the AlphaControls tab in the component palette.



  • Right-click on any AlphaControl component and select About from the context menu.



  • Click on the Activate button and enter your license key in the dialog box.



  • Click on the OK button and wait for the confirmation message.



  • Restart your Delphi or C++ Builder IDE and enjoy using AlphaControls.



How to use AlphaControls V14.16 Stable (D5-D10.3 BCB6-BCB10.3) Retail?




Now that you have installed and activated AlphaControls, you can start using them for your applications. Here are some tips on how to use AlphaControls V14.16 Stable (D5-D10.3 BCB6-BCB10.3) Retail:


The basic usage of AlphaControls




The basic usage of AlphaControls is similar to the usage of any other components in Delphi or C++ Builder. You can simply drag and drop the components from the component palette to the form designer, and change their properties and events using the object inspector or the code editor. You can also use the alignment tools, the alignment palette, and the anchors and constraints to arrange and resize the components on the form.


However, there are some differences between AlphaControls and other components that you need to be aware of. These are:



  • AlphaControls have a property called SkinData, which is an object that contains all the information about the skin, effect, style, and theme of the component. You can access and modify this property using the object inspector or the code editor.



  • AlphaControls have a property called SkinManager, which is an object that contains all the information about the global skin, effect, style, and theme of the application. You can access and modify this property using the object inspector or the code editor.



  • AlphaControls have a property called SkinSection, which is a string that defines which part of the skin file is used for the component. You can change this property using the object inspector or the code editor.



  • AlphaControls have a property called SkinName, which is a string that defines which skin file is used for the component. You can change this property using the object inspector or the code editor.



  • AlphaControls have a property called SkinDir, which is a string that defines the directory where the skin files are located. You can change this property using the object inspector or the code editor.



  • AlphaControls have a property called SkinIndex, which is an integer that defines the index of the skin file in the skin directory. You can change this property using the object inspector or the code editor.



  • AlphaControls have a property called SkinActive, which is a boolean that defines whether the component uses the skin or not. You can change this property using the object inspector or the code editor.



  • AlphaControls have a property called SkinAlpha, which is an integer that defines the transparency level of the component. You can change this property using the object inspector or the code editor.



  • AlphaControls have a property called SkinHint, which is a string that defines the hint text of the component. You can change this property using the object inspector or the code editor.



The advanced usage of AlphaControls




The advanced usage of AlphaControls involves using some of the tools and options that come with them, such as:



  • SkinEditor: This is a tool that allows you to create and edit your own skins for AlphaControls. You can access this tool from the Start menu or from the AlphaControls tab in the component palette. You can use this tool to draw and modify graphical elements, such as shapes, colors, fonts, images, effects, and more. You can also use this tool to test and preview your skins on different components and forms.



  • StyleManager: This is a tool that allows you to create and edit your own styles for AlphaControls. You can access this tool from the Start menu or from the AlphaControls tab in the component palette. You can use this tool to define and modify properties, such as colors, fonts, margins, borders, alignments, and more. You can also use this tool to test and preview your styles on different components and forms.



  • ThemeEditor: This is a tool that allows you to create and edit your own themes for AlphaControls. You can access this tool from the Start menu or from the AlphaControls tab in the component palette. You can use this tool to combine and modify skins and styles for different components and forms. You can also use this tool to test and preview your themes on different applications.



  • Online Gallery: This is an online repository where you can download and upload skins, effects, styles, and themes for AlphaControls. You can access this repository from the official website or from the AlphaControls tab in the component palette. You can use this repository to browse and download hundreds of skins, effects, styles, and themes created by other users and developers. You can also use this repository to upload and share your own creations with the AlphaControls community.



The tips and tricks for AlphaControls




Here are some tips and tricks that can help you use AlphaControls more effectively and efficiently:



  • Use the SkinManager component to apply a global skin, effect, style, and theme to your entire application. You can place this component on the main form or on a data module, and set its properties accordingly. You can also use its methods and events to change the skin, effect, style, and theme at runtime.



  • Use the TsSkinProvider component to apply a skin, effect, style, and theme to a specific form. You can place this component on any form that you want to skin, and set its properties accordingly. You can also use its methods and events to change the skin, effect, style, and theme at runtime.



  • Use the TsSkinManager component to manage multiple skins, effects, styles, and themes for your application. You can place this component on any form or data module, and use its properties and methods to load, save, add, remove, and switch between different skins, effects, styles, and themes.



  • Use the TsSkinSelector component to allow your users to choose a skin, effect, style, or theme for your application. You can place this component on any form or dialog box, and use its properties and methods to display a list of available skins, effects, styles, or themes. You can also use its events to handle the user's selection.



  • Use the TsSkinEdit component to allow your users to edit a skin, effect, style, or theme for your application. You can place this component on any form or dialog box, and use its properties and methods to display and modify the properties of a selected skin, effect, style, or theme. You can also use its events to handle the user's changes.



  • Use the TsSkinManager.DynamicSkinning property to enable or disable the dynamic skinning feature for your application. This feature allows you to change the skin, effect, style, or theme of your application without restarting it. You can also use the TsSkinManager.ReloadSkin method to reload the current skin, effect, style, or theme.



  • Use the TsSkinManager.ExtendedBorders property to enable or disable the extended borders feature for your application. This feature allows you to extend the borders of your forms beyond the standard Windows borders, and apply skins and effects to them. You can also use the TsSkinManager.ExtendedBordersMaximized property to enable or disable this feature for maximized forms.



  • Use the TsSkinManager.HueOffset and TsSkinManager.Saturation properties to adjust the hue and saturation of your skins, effects, styles, and themes. This can help you create different color variations of your user interfaces.



  • Use the TsSkinManager.SkinEffects property to access and modify the global effects for your skins, such as shadows, glows, gradients, blurs, reflections, animations, and more. You can also use the TsSkinData.Effects property to access and modify the effects for individual components.



  • Use the TsSkinManager.SkinInfo property to access and display the information about your skins, such as name, author, version, description, and more. You can also use the TsSkinData.SkinInfo property to access and display the information about individual components.



How to update AlphaControls V14.16 Stable (D5-D10.3 BCB6-BCB10.3) Retail?




If you want to keep your AlphaControls up to date with the latest features and bug fixes, you need to update them regularly. Here are some tips on how to update AlphaControls V14.16 Stable (D5-D10.3 BCB6-BCB10.3) Retail:


The update policy for AlphaControls




The update policy for AlphaControls is as follows:



  • You can update your AlphaControls for free within one year from the date of purchase.



  • You can update your AlphaControls for a discounted price after one year from the date of purchase.



  • You can update your AlphaControls for free if you are a registered user of AlphaSkins or AlphaLite.



  • You can update your AlphaControls for free if you are a contributor of skins, effects, styles, or themes to the online gallery.



The update procedure for AlphaControls




The update procedure for AlphaControls is as follows:



  • Check if there is a new version of AlphaControls available on the official website or the online gallery.



  • Download the setup file for the new version of AlphaControls from complete and close the setup wizard.



  • Open your Delphi or C++ Builder IDE and check if AlphaControls are updated in the component palette under the AlphaControls tab.



The update benefits for AlphaControls




The update benefits for AlphaControls are as follows:



  • You can enjoy the latest features and improvements of AlphaControls, such as new components, new skins, new effects, new styles, new themes, and more.



  • You can fix the bugs and errors of AlphaControls, such as compatibility issues, performance issues, memory leaks, and more.



  • You can increase the security and stability of AlphaControls, such as preventing crashes, hacks, viruses, and more.



  • You can support the development and maintenance of AlphaControls, such as encouraging the developer to continue working on them, providing feedback and suggestions, and reporting bugs and issues.



Conclusion




Summary of the main points




In this article, we have reviewed AlphaControls V14.16 Stable (D5-D10.3 BCB6-BCB10.3) Retail, which is a software package that provides a set of components for Delphi and C++ Builder applications. We have covered what are AlphaControls, how to install them, how to use them, how to update them, and some frequently asked questions about them.


We have learned that AlphaControls are a set of components that allow developers to create modern-looking user interfaces with various features and effects. We have learned that AlphaControls offer a wide range of features and effects, such as skins, shadows, glows, gradients, blurs, reflections, animations, and more. We have learned that AlphaControls offer many benefits for developers and applications, such as easy to use, flexible to customize, compatible with different versions, high-performance and low-resource, and professional and modern.


Recommendation for AlphaControls




Based on our review, we highly recommend AlphaControls for Delphi and C++ Builder developers who want to create modern-looking user interfaces with various features and effects. AlphaControls are easy to use, flexible to customize, compatible with different versions, high-performance and low-resource, and professional and modern. AlphaControls can help you create user interfaces that stand out from the crowd and impress your users and clients.


If you are interested in using AlphaControls for your applications, you can purchase them from the official website or the online gallery. You can also download a trial version of AlphaControls to test them before buying them. You can also visit the online gallery to download and upload skins, effects, styles, and themes for AlphaControls. You can also visit the official forum to ask questions, share ideas, and get support from the developer and the community.


FAQs




Here are some frequently asked questions about AlphaControls:



  • Q: How much does AlphaControls cost?



  • A: AlphaControls cost $100 for a single developer license, $300 for a team license (up to 4 developers), and $500 for a site license (unlimited developers). These prices include one year of free updates. You can also get discounts if you are a registered user of AlphaSkins or AlphaLite, or if you are a contributor of skins, effects, styles, or themes to the online gallery.



  • Q: How can I get support for AlphaControls?



  • A: You can get support for AlphaControls by visiting the official forum, where you can ask questions, share ideas, and get help from the developer and the community. You can also contact the developer by email at support@alphaskins.com.



  • Q: How can I learn more about AlphaControls?



  • A: You can learn more about AlphaControls by visiting the official website, where you can find documentation, tutorials, demos, screenshots, videos, and more. You can also visit the online gallery, where you can find hundreds of skins, effects, styles, and themes for AlphaControls. You can also visit the official blog, where you can find news, updates, tips, and tricks about AlphaControls.



  • Q: How can I contribute to AlphaControls?



  • A: You can contribute to AlphaControls by creating and sharing your own skins, effects, styles, or themes for AlphaControls. You can upload them to the online gallery, where other users and developers can download and use them. You can also rate and comment on the skins, effects, styles, and themes created by others. You can also suggest new features and improvements for AlphaControls by contacting the developer or posting on the forum.



  • Q: How can I uninstall AlphaControls?



  • A: You can uninstall AlphaControls by running the setup file again and selecting the uninstall option. You can also uninstall AlphaControls by using the Windows Control Panel or the Windows Settings app. You can also delete the AlphaControls folder from your hard drive.



I hope you enjoyed this article and learned something new about AlphaControls. If you have any questions or comments, feel free to leave them below. Thank you for reading! dcd2dc6462


About

Welcome to the group! You can connect with other members, ge...

Members

  • Joe Onofrio
    Joe Onofrio
  • Love
    Love
  • Parker Lopez
    Parker Lopez
  • Jay Love
    Jay Love
  • Chariton Stepanov
    Chariton Stepanov
bottom of page